Summary
Join Sword Health, a leading AI-powered healthcare company, as a Physiotherapist based in the UK. You will provide remote, personalized care to members via chat, phone, and video calls, applying a digital approach to prehabilitation and musculoskeletal disorder management. Responsibilities include delivering online webinars, moderating peer groups, and assisting with clinical validation. This role requires a Bachelor's degree in Physiotherapy, 3+ years of clinical experience, and excellent interpersonal skills. Sword Health offers competitive compensation and benefits, including health insurance, equity shares, PTO, and flexible working hours. The company is committed to a remote-first work environment and offers a supportive and mission-driven culture.
